Output eab63508c41e87279a30f7814e44fcf7b3cc0ec564a9b2e9903e772152a5419b:10

value
4020525
script pubkey
OP_0 OP_PUSHBYTES_20 38105798a3f1492bbdd0cc25838001ccdaa6c868
address
bc1q8qg90x9r79yjh0wsesjc8qqpend2djrgjk4du2
transaction
eab63508c41e87279a30f7814e44fcf7b3cc0ec564a9b2e9903e772152a5419b